I sent me engine back to Traxxas a couple weeks ago after it blew after only 1.5 gallons...got an email this morning..."rear bearing failure"...they are rebuilding it at no cost!!! Definitely impressed me...I almost fell over when I read it! TRAXXAS ROCKS!!!
